The religious heritage of Cerveira deserves special attention for its richness and variety. The Igreja Paroquial de Gondarém, also known as Igreja de São Pedro, is a fine example of the regional Manueline style.
Standing in the middle of a small and flowery mountainside courtyard, overlooking the Minho River valley, the church enjoys a magnificent surrounding with benches where to relax while admiring the harmony of the building and the landscape.
Inside the church, don’t miss the two near-true size wooden sculptures of São Pedro and São Paulo covered in polychrome painting on the main altar.
